Matt Rhule: TJ Lateef ‘wasn’t intimidated’ against Penn State, is ready to face Iowa

Freshman T.J. Lateef earned praise from Matt Rhule for his toughness and calm under pressure at Penn State. Now, he’s set to make his first Memorial Stadium start on Friday against Iowa, with hopes of building on his poised performance.

Coach’s Praise

Matt Rhule, reflecting on his team’s recent outing at Penn State, spotlighted freshman T.J. Lateef as a player who “wasn’t intimidated” when facing one of the conference’s storied programs. “He showed real toughness,” Rhule said, emphasizing that Lateef’s composure served as a bright spot for the team.

Performance Under Pressure

Against a formidable opponent, Lateef managed to avoid big mistakes that often plague younger players. His ability to remain focused amid the intensity at Penn State underscored his potential as an emerging talent.

Looking Ahead to Iowa

Lateef’s next test arrives Friday, when he steps onto the field at Memorial Stadium for the first time as a starter. While the atmosphere promises to match or exceed that of Penn State, Rhule believes Lateef’s calm approach will again be key to his effectiveness.

Significance of the Start

For a freshman to gain such immediate trust from the coaching staff underscores both Lateef’s promise and the program’s need for reliable performances. As he prepares for Iowa, Lateef’s ability to maintain his steadiness could prove vital in a game that often comes down to who makes the fewest mistakes.
